Types of Electrical Services

Understanding the different types of services available helps you find the right professional for your specific needs.

1

Domestic Electrical Work

All residential electrical services including socket installation, light fitting, consumer unit upgrades, and full house rewires. Domestic electricians handle everything from simple repairs to complete electrical installations in homes.

2

Commercial Electrical

Electrical installations and maintenance for offices, shops, warehouses, and other commercial premises. Includes three-phase power, distribution boards, emergency lighting, and PAT testing for business compliance.

3

Emergency Electrician

Urgent callout services for power failures, burning smells, tripping circuits, and other electrical emergencies. Emergency electricians are available 24/7 and can diagnose and resolve dangerous faults quickly and safely.

4

EV Charger Installation

Home and workplace electric vehicle charger installation. Includes assessment of your electrical supply, dedicated circuit installation, and setup of smart charging units from brands like Ohme, Zappi, and Pod Point.

5

EICR & Testing

Electrical Installation Condition Reports (EICR) and periodic testing to assess the safety of your wiring. Required for landlords, and recommended every 10 years for homeowners or 5 years for rented properties.

6

Lighting Design & Installation

Indoor and outdoor lighting design, including LED upgrades, recessed spotlights, garden lighting, and smart home lighting systems. Professional lighting transforms spaces and can significantly reduce energy costs.

Most Common Electrical Jobs

These are the most frequently requested jobs in electrical. Knowing what to expect helps you communicate clearly with professionals.

1

Consumer Unit (Fuse Board) Replacement

Upgrading an old fuse box to a modern consumer unit with RCDs and MCBs. This is one of the most important safety upgrades you can make to your home. Modern units trip faster to prevent electric shock and fire.

2

Full or Partial Rewire

Replacing old or unsafe wiring throughout your property. Properties built before the 1970s often need rewiring. Signs include old round-pin sockets, fabric-covered cables, and a dated fuse box. A full rewire typically takes 5-10 days.

3

Additional Sockets & Switches

Adding new power sockets, light switches, or data points. Common in renovations, extensions, and home offices. An electrician can add sockets to existing circuits or install new dedicated circuits where needed.

4

Light Fitting & LED Upgrades

Installing new light fixtures, replacing outdated fittings, or converting to energy-efficient LED lighting. LED bulbs use up to 80% less energy than traditional bulbs and last significantly longer.

5

Outdoor & Garden Electrics

Installing outdoor power sockets, garden lighting, security lights, and hot tub supplies. Outdoor electrical work must be carried out by a qualified electrician and certified under Part P of the Building Regulations.

6

Fault Finding & Repairs

Diagnosing and repairing electrical faults — tripping breakers, flickering lights, dead sockets, and intermittent power issues. Professional fault finding uses testing equipment to locate problems quickly without unnecessary disruption.

How to Find the Best Electrical

Choosing the right professional is important. Here’s what to look for when hiring electrical services.

Check Part P Registration

Electricians carrying out notifiable work must be registered with a competent person scheme (NICEIC, NAPIT, ELECSA). This means their work is self-certified and meets Building Regulations without needing separate council inspection.

Ask for Certificates

All electrical work should come with the appropriate certificates — an Electrical Installation Certificate for new work, or a Minor Works Certificate for smaller jobs. These are legal documents proving the work meets BS 7671 standards.

Read Reviews Carefully

Look for consistent feedback about tidiness, punctuality, and clear communication. Electrical work often involves lifting floorboards and chasing walls, so a tidy electrician makes a huge difference to your experience.

Get Itemised Quotes

Ask for a detailed written quote that breaks down labour, materials, and any additional costs. Be cautious of vague or verbal-only quotes. A professional electrician will be happy to provide a clear written estimate.

Frequently Asked Questions About Electrical

Get answers to the most commonly asked questions about hiring electrical professionals.

UK electricians typically charge £40-£70 per hour, with London rates reaching £60-£90. Many charge a day rate of £250-£400 instead. For specific jobs like socket additions or light installations, most electricians will quote a fixed price rather than hourly.
Technically, a simple like-for-like switch replacement is not notifiable work and can be done by a competent person. However, if you are unsure about isolating circuits safely or the existing wiring looks old or unusual, always hire a qualified electrician.
An EICR (Electrical Installation Condition Report) is a formal inspection of your property's wiring by a qualified electrician. Landlords in England are legally required to have one before new tenancies and every 5 years. Homeowners should have one every 10 years or when buying a property.
A typical 3-bedroom house rewire takes 5-7 working days. Larger properties or those with difficult access can take up to 10 days. The process involves lifting some floorboards and chasing walls, so redecoration will be needed afterwards.
Yes, but they need specific training and certification for EV charger installation. Look for electricians registered with OZEV (Office for Zero Emission Vehicles) approved installers, especially if you want to claim any available government grants.
Part P covers electrical safety in homes. Certain electrical work — new circuits, consumer unit changes, bathroom and outdoor electrics — must be either carried out by a registered electrician or inspected by Building Control. Non-compliance can cause problems when selling your property.
